BEIJING, Jan. 20 (Xinhua) -- Chinese stocks closed lower on Tuesday, with the benchmark Shanghai Composite Index down 0.01 percent to 4,113.65 points.

The Shenzhen Component Index closed 0.97 percent lower at 14,155.63 points.

The combined turnover of these two indices totaled 2.78 trillion yuan (about 397.11 billion U.S. dollars), up from 2.71 trillion yuan on the previous trading day.

Chemical engineering, precious metals and real estate stocks led the gains, while shares in the computing power hardware and commercial spaceflight sectors suffered major losses.

The ChiNext Index, tracking China's Nasdaq-style board of growth enterprises, lost 1.79 percent to close at 3,277.98 points on Tuesday.

The STAR Composite Index, which reflects the performance of stocks on China's sci-tech innovation board, closed 1.65 percent lower on Tuesday at 1,820.48 points.
